Beautiful pics. Any tips for beginning foragers? How did you yourself get started. Thank you.
Thanks, I did a survival camp (Hawk Mountain) when I was younger, but got back into it a couple years back because I did not have time for a garden. Best advice I can think to give is to pick a small woods or area of woods with a diversity of terrain and patrol it till you know it as well as you might know your own garden. I harvest mostly from a 3 or 4 acre area of woods. Also avoid gilled mushrooms for year or so till you are used to identifying them. Happy Hunting
